Key Metrics Comparison
| Metric | GE | MSFT | Winner |
|---|---|---|---|
| Market Cap | $359.52B | N/A | GE |
| P/E Ratio | 42.39 | 36.30 | MSFT |
| EPS (TTM) | $8.04 | $13.70 | MSFT |
| Revenue Growth | 0.2% | 14.9% | MSFT |
| Gross Margin | 31.5% | 68.8% | MSFT |
